Stone Floor Laying Machine

Updated: 2026-09-19

Overview

The Stone Floor Laying Machine is an industrial-grade device designed to streamline the installation of stone flooring, such as marble, granite, or ceramic tiles. It replaces traditional manual methods, offering higher efficiency and consistency. The machine is widely adopted in large-scale construction projects, including commercial complexes, airports, and residential developments. Modern variants integrate advanced features like laser-guided alignment and programmable adhesive dispensing, ensuring minimal material waste. Its robust construction makes it suitable for heavy-duty use, while modular designs allow customization for specific stone types or project requirements.

Structure and Working Principle

The machine comprises a rigid frame, conveyor belts, adhesive spray mechanisms, and precision leveling systems. The frame is typically made of high-strength steel to withstand heavy loads, while aluminum components reduce weight without compromising durability. During operation, the machine feeds stone slabs onto the conveyor, where adhesive is uniformly applied. Sensors detect slab dimensions and adjust placement parameters automatically. Hydraulic or pneumatic systems ensure even pressure during laying, eliminating air gaps. Some models include real-time feedback systems to correct deviations, ensuring flawless installation.

Key Features

Automation is a standout feature, reducing reliance on skilled labor and accelerating project timelines. The adhesive application system minimizes waste by dispensing exact amounts, while adjustable pressure controls prevent stone damage. Portability is another advantage, with compact designs enabling use in confined spaces. Advanced models offer remote monitoring via IoT connectivity, allowing operators to track progress and diagnose issues remotely. Energy-efficient motors and low-maintenance designs further enhance cost-effectiveness for long-term use.

Application Areas

Stone Floor Laying Machines are indispensable in high-end residential projects, where precision and aesthetics are paramount. They are equally vital in commercial settings like shopping malls and office buildings, where large floor areas demand rapid installation. Public infrastructure projects, such as subway stations and hospitals, also benefit from these machines due to their durability and compliance with safety standards. Specialized variants cater to outdoor applications, featuring weather-resistant components for patios or pavements.

Maintenance and Precautions

Regular maintenance includes lubricating moving parts, inspecting hydraulic lines, and cleaning adhesive residues to prevent clogging. Calibration checks should be performed monthly to ensure alignment accuracy. Operators must undergo training to handle emergency stops and troubleshoot common issues like conveyor jams. Avoid overloading the machine or using incompatible stone thicknesses, as this may strain components. Storage in dry, dust-free environments prolongs lifespan.

B2B Procurement Guide

When sourcing a Stone Floor Laying Machine, evaluate suppliers based on technical support, warranty coverage, and spare parts availability. Request demonstrations to assess performance with your specific stone materials. Total cost of ownership (TCO) should factor in energy consumption, maintenance schedules, and potential downtime. Bulk purchases may attract discounts, but prioritize quality over price. Certifications like CE or ISO 9001 indicate compliance with international standards.
